 Arizona-Sonora Desert Museum
Description: This is the place for anyone interested in exploring the Sonoran Desert, its animals, plants and varied ecosystems. Despite its name, the museum is both a zoo and a botanical park.2021 N. Kinney Road, Tucson, AZ 85743. Phone: (520) 883-2702.
Hours of Operation: daily 7:30am-6pm.

 Cosanti Foundation - Paolo Soleri Windbells
Description: 6433 Doubletree Ranch Road Scottsdale Arizona 85253-1826 480-948-6145 or Toll free 800-752-3187 An Arizona Historic Site. A unique complex of concrete structures designed and constructed by Paolo Soleri. Visitors may browse the studios where the Soleri Windbells are made and sold.

 Desert Botanical Gardens
Description: 1201 N. Galvin Parkway Phoenix Arizona 85008-3437 480-941-1225 Experiance the rare beauty and hands-on activities of the Deserts Botanical Gardens. Explore nature's miracles on four thematic trails with 60 outdoor interactive exhibits. Featuring one of the worlds largest and most diverse collections of desert plant flowers along with our guided tours, workshops, plant and gift shops and outdoor concerts, the Desert botanical garden is as exciting as it is educational.

 Out of Africa Wildlife Park
Description: Out of Africa Wildlife Park 9736 N. Fort McDowell Rd. Scottsdale, AZ 85264 Out of Africa Wildlife Park is not a zoo or a circus; it is truly an experience. It is a garden-like setting that allows visitors toactually encounter the kingdom of the wild. The animals come to you in nine unrehearsed, educational programs everyday. There are no tricks, no training and no facades - everything is real. In Tiger Splash, the park's most popular show, the staff is chased by tigers, who dive in a giant pool after their human friends. The animals demonstrate primal behavior in which the humans are the prey. We teach them to hunt.  Phoenix Art Museum
Description: The largest in the Southwest, the Museum features over 16,000 works in its collection of American, European, Asian, Latin American, Contemporary, and Western American art, and fashion design.1625 N. Central Avenue, Phoenix, AZ 85004. Phone: (602) 257-1222. General admission: $7 adults; $5 senior citizens and full-time students; $2 children 6 to 18; free for children under 6, Museum members and free to all on Thursdays.  Scottsdale Historical Museum
Description: Located inside the historic Little Red Schoolhouse, the museum devotes itself to Scottsdale history. Artifacts include period school furniture, photos of early Scottsdale and pioneer tools.7333 Scottsdale Mall, Scottsdale, AZ 85251. Phone: (480) 945-4499. Free admission.

 The Heard Museum
Description: World-renowned museum devoted to Native American art and culture. The museum houses an extensive collection of historic and contemporary art and historical exhibits. Special performances by dancers and artists.22 East Monte Vista, Phoenix, AZ 85004. Phone: (602) 252-8840. Admission: $5 or less.
